Key Insights of Japan Hybrid Crawler Excavators Market
- Market Valuation: Estimated at approximately USD 1.2 billion in 2023, with steady growth driven by infrastructure modernization and environmental policies.
- Forecast Trajectory: Projected CAGR of 8.5% from 2026 to 2033, reflecting increasing adoption of eco-friendly construction equipment.
- Dominant Segments: Compact and mid-sized hybrid excavators lead demand, favored for urban projects and limited space operations.
- Core Application Focus: Heavy infrastructure, residential construction, and mining sectors are primary drivers, with government projects accelerating adoption.
- Regional Leadership: Kanto and Kansai regions hold over 60% market share, benefiting from dense urbanization and government investments.
- Market Opportunities: Rising demand for autonomous and IoT-enabled hybrid excavators presents significant growth avenues.
- Major Players: Komatsu, Hitachi, Kobelco, and Doosan dominate, investing heavily in R&D to enhance hybrid technology efficiency.

Japan Hybrid Crawler Excavators Market Regulatory & Policy Environment
Japan’s regulatory framework strongly incentivizes eco-friendly construction equipment, with policies targeting a 50% reduction in greenhouse gas emissions from machinery by 2030. The government’s Green Growth Strategy emphasizes the adoption of hybrid and electric machinery, offering subsidies and tax incentives to manufacturers and end-users. Emission standards are becoming increasingly stringent, compelling OEMs to accelerate hybrid technology deployment.
Additionally, urban planning regulations favor compact, low-emission equipment to minimize environmental impact in densely populated areas. The Ministry of Environment actively promotes research and pilot projects for autonomous hybrid excavators, fostering innovation ecosystems. These policies collectively create a conducive environment for market growth, encouraging investments in R&D, and facilitating the transition toward sustainable construction practices.
